Daisy Park Splash Pad is one of Macon-Bibb County's seasonal public splash pads and is a good fit for families who want a fast, low-cost water stop rather than a full pool day. The setup is best treated as a straightforward city splash pad without extensive destination-style features publicly detailed online. It works best for warm-weather repeat visits, especially for toddlers and younger kids who enjoy shorter outings. Check the county parks Facebook page for day-of operating updates during the season.
